diff options
author | Jyotsna Verma <jverma@codeaurora.org> | 2013-05-07 17:12:35 +0000 |
---|---|---|
committer | Jyotsna Verma <jverma@codeaurora.org> | 2013-05-07 17:12:35 +0000 |
commit | ddcf3ee768d41f16c6f10c38f7faee440d6b9f55 (patch) | |
tree | 51ea01965b235a5000ccc4b7ac2a8706723bf38e /lib/Target/Hexagon/HexagonTargetMachine.cpp | |
parent | 81fda3b4d55886ba40093e818125679bec126866 (diff) |
Reverting r181331.
Missing file, HexagonSplitConst32AndConst64.cpp, from lib/Target/Hexagon/CMakeLists.txt.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@181334 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'lib/Target/Hexagon/HexagonTargetMachine.cpp')
-rw-r--r-- | lib/Target/Hexagon/HexagonTargetMachine.cpp | 11 |
1 files changed, 1 insertions, 10 deletions
diff --git a/lib/Target/Hexagon/HexagonTargetMachine.cpp b/lib/Target/Hexagon/HexagonTargetMachine.cpp index 1b023b8e56..caa1ba4964 100644 --- a/lib/Target/Hexagon/HexagonTargetMachine.cpp +++ b/lib/Target/Hexagon/HexagonTargetMachine.cpp @@ -15,7 +15,6 @@ #include "Hexagon.h" #include "HexagonISelLowering.h" #include "HexagonMachineScheduler.h" -#include "HexagonTargetObjectFile.h" #include "llvm/CodeGen/Passes.h" #include "llvm/IR/Module.h" #include "llvm/PassManager.h" @@ -157,17 +156,9 @@ bool HexagonPassConfig::addPostRegAlloc() { } bool HexagonPassConfig::addPreSched2() { - const HexagonTargetMachine &TM = getHexagonTargetMachine(); - HexagonTargetObjectFile &TLOF = - (HexagonTargetObjectFile&)(getTargetLowering()->getObjFileLowering()); - if (getOptLevel() != CodeGenOpt::None) addPass(&IfConverterID); - if (!TLOF.IsSmallDataEnabled()) { - addPass(createHexagonSplitConst32AndConst64(TM)); - printAndVerify("After hexagon split const32/64 pass"); - } - return true; + return false; } bool HexagonPassConfig::addPreEmitPass() { |